Abstract

The role of Islamic boarding schools in the form of community empowerment in substance leads to a means of establishing communication between Islamic boarding schools and the surrounding community. The purpose of this study is to describe the contribution of Islamic boarding schools which are one of the indicators of community empowerment at the Darussalam Blokagung Islamic Boarding School in Banyuwangi Regency. This study uses a descriptive qualitative approach with in-depth interviews with caregiver informants and the surrounding community using SWOT analysis. The results of the research show that the development of economic empowerment products for students and the community through UMKM by utilizing natural resources around the pesantren is a step in preserving local products so that the surrounding community who are involved in the agricultural, fishery and other sectors will be able to distribute their crops to the pesantren so that the food needs of students can be met by the surrounding community.
